#55019f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#55019f is composed of 33.3% red, 0.4%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.5% cyan, 99.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 37.6% black. It has a hue angle of 271.9 degrees, a saturation of 98.8% and a lightness of 31.4%. #55019f color hex could be obtained by blending #aa02ff with #00003f. Closest websafe color is: #660099.

Shades and Tints of #55019f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020003 is the darkest color, while #f7efff is the lightest one.

Tones of #55019f
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504b55 is the less saturated color, while #55019f is the most saturated one.
